Jumping In Live Game Streaming: A Basic Tutorial

Wiki Article

So, you're thinking about to begin live game streaming? It can seem complicated at first, but don't stress! This simple guide will introduce you to the basics. First, you'll require tools like a reliable audio input, a video source, and, of course, a computer capable of playing the game and streaming software. Popular platforms for programs include OBS Studio (free!), Streamlabs Desktop, and XSplit. After that, you'll must build an profile on a site like Twitch, YouTube Gaming, or Facebook Gaming. Lastly, remember to connect with your audience – live transmitting is all about creating a following!

Configuring Your Broadcast Game Station: Essential Gear & Helpful Tips

So, you're excited to start your streaming game journey? Fantastic! But before you dive in, a solid gear setup is absolutely essential. Beyond just a decent gaming system, think about sound quality – a clear microphone is much more important than amazing graphics initially. Consider a distinct microphone; your headset mic often won't cut it. Then there's the webcam – viewers want to see the personality behind the gameplay. A standard webcam is fine to commence, but investing in a better one shows polish. Don’t dismiss proper lighting! Proper lighting can significantly improve your camera's image. Finally, streaming software – OBS is a versatile and complimentary option, though paid alternatives like XSplit are too. Experiment with different settings to find what works best your bandwidth and hardware. And always, always do a practice run before going online!
